Team Adam: Michael Austin vs. Warren Stone sang My Kinda Party by Jason Aldean-- Blake said he would go with Michael who was rough around the edges. Usher said Warren made country young which gave it some swag. Shakira liked both equally. Adam said they come from totally different places within the realm of county. Because of his versatility, Adam chose Warren. Michael is a really good guy but I have to agree that Warren had such a smoothness to his voice that was extremely attractive.
Adam moves forward with Warren
Team Usher: Jeff Lewis vs. Josiah Hawley sang Roxanne by The Police-- Blake went with Jeff, Adam felt Josiah, not sure who Shakira wanted. She did say it's a tough song, I agree. Sting is such a distinct artist. Usher went with Josiah and I think he made the right decision because Jeff did not take it seriously enough. Josiah also seemed to have more natural star quality which made him an easier choice.
Usher moves forward with Josiah

Team Blake: Caroline Glaser vs. Danielle Bradbery sang Put Your Records On by Corinne Bailey Rae-- Shakira thought the performance was refreshing; she was impressed by the uniqueness of their voices. Adam wanted Danielle on his team bad and thought he was an imbecile for not turning around for Caroline because there is something ethereal and magical about her. Blake loved both of them and regretted putting them together. Blake chose Danielle, I kind of knew he would, predictable. Usher and Adam both want Caroline; Adam was even flirting, lol. I think Danielle was more perfect as Adam said, but I love the inflections in Caroline's voice. I don't know who I would pick; I can tell you that I would love either one of them. Caroline ended up choosing Adam.
Blake moves forward with Danielle
Adam stole Caroline

The Voice Blind Auditions: Season 4, Night 4
First up on night four; oh this is so exciting!
Audrey Karrasch sang Price Tag by Jessie J.-- Blake turns around right away; Usher turns around much to Blake's dismay. Blake wants to be the first to say something and Adam thinks he can predict what Blake will say, and Audrey says why do you care? You didn't even turn around. Woah! She put Adam in his place, lol. Audrey asks Usher what made him turn around and he doesn't even answer the question and she says, let's do this Usher. I pick Usher. I think what I like about Audrey more than her voice is her personality.
Team Usher
Brandon Roush sang With a Little Help from my Friends-- Brandon had a great rocker voice, especially being that he was only 19 years of age. Shakira ended up being the only one that turned around, but I think she is the perfect fit for him. He told Shakira that she wouldn't be sorry for choosing him.
Team Shakira
Betsy Barta sang Set Fire to the Rain by Adele-- Blake said she did a great off, but she bit off a lot when she chose Adele. No one turned around. Adam reassured her and told her to come back.
Patrick Dodd sang Walking in Memphis-- Usher said he had such character in his voice, even though only Shakira and Adam were the only ones to turn around. Shakira loved the soul in his voice and the effortlessness of it. Shakira said she'd put all her passion and focus on him. Adam envied the density, rasp, and soul in his voice. Adam said he loved him and wants him to be on his team. At first, I thought, nothing special, and then I heard the range and rasp in her voice, and I was like this guy is special. He really blows me away with this passion that he has for music, it's so full and genuine. Patrick ended up picking Adam.
Team Adam
Trevor Davis sang Keep Your Head Up by Andy Grammer --Team Blake
C. Perkins sang All Because of You by Neyo-- Team Shakira
Agina Alvarez sang Beautiful Liar by Shakira Team Adam
Orlando Dixon sang So Sick by Neyo-- Orlando has a good voice; he needs some refining, but I think he has the potential to be really good. Orlando says he grew up listening to Usher and admires his work. Usher liked the tone of his voice and said he will push him more. He called him a diamond in the rough and said he wants to prepare him to be a winner.
Team Usher
Savannah Berry sang Safe and Sound by Taylor Swift-- Adam turned right away, then Shakira, then Blake. Usher is the only one that didn't turn which I am surprised about because she deserved a four chair turn. He was smiling the whole time which surprises me even more. Adam said I turned around way before these other guys. Shakira said these two have been here for three seasons, they're jaded. Shakira said she can win this. Adam said go with who believed first. Blake says he and Miranda could adopt her (she said Miranda was one of her musical influences). She chose Blake!
Team Blake
